How much does a Aircraft Assembly Mechanic make in Albert, KS? The average Aircraft Assembly Mechanic salary in Albert, KS is $51,500 as of March 26, 2024, but the range typically falls between $45,300 and $59,700.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. Job Description

The Aircraft Assembly Mechanic also responsible for filing, burring, crimping, framing, drilling, and reaming. Assembles major structures and subassemblies such as bulkheads, fuselage panels, rudders, flaps, and stabilizers. Being an Aircraft Assembly Mechanic requires a high school degree. May be required to verify accuracy and quality in accordance with established control procedures. In addition, Aircraft Assembly Mechanic typically reports to a supervisor. Working as an Aircraft Assembly Mechanic typically requires 1-3 years of related experience. May be entry level if some experience in the skill. Gains or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. Works under moderate supervision.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
